Epic second fiddle to Valve? How in the world would you justify that statement?
By my count, Epic has actually shipped *3 AAA title games* since Valves last one that they're STILL relying on for revenue.
Don't get me wrong, I thought HL1 was a great game 'n all, and I'm sure that HL2 will be great too, but I hardly think that releasing a good game every 6 or 7 years makes everyone else who's actually out there shipping product year after year (like Epic and id) "second fiddle."

Well, Valve has done quite a bit towards the community too. They released patches and updates and new maps for HL for several years after it was released.
I suspect part of the reason that Epic is trying so hard is that they're trying to get gamers in the habit of buying a new version of UT every year. If supporting the community and releasing updates every few months means a significant percentage of your customers will "renew their subscription" at the end of the year, then it makes good business sense.
I'm surprised Epic hasn't taken a page from Quickens playbook, and put "upgrade coupons" in the game that are good for $5 or $10 off next years version. I know they offered a rebate with the cover from the manual, or whatever, but who hangs on to that?

http://mods.beyondunreal.com/ Modworks at BU is a cool idea and all, but its also a joke in certain ways, the highest rated mod for UT2004 is ActionUT, and thats not even released yet... Also, some fanboys tend to vote 1 for every mod thats not their favourite. So unless the voters become registered and obvious spammers are deleted, just ignore the rankings on the mods..
Also, Mod database is always helpful http://www.moddb.com/
Released UT2004 mods so far: Deathball and Red Orchestra http://www.deathball.net http://www.redorchestramod.com
